    Abstract: A hydrogen molecule remixing device includes a base, a first gas and water channelling disc, an anode, a cathode, an ion membrane, a second gas and water channelling disc, a cover, a cationic water outlet connector and a connector. In practice, the source water is electrolyzed in the anode cavities of the anode to form oxygen molecules, ozone and anionic water, and electrolyzed in the cathode cavities of the cathode to form hydrogen molecules and cationic water. The hydrogen molecules are carried by the cationic water into the collecting and guiding chambers of the second gas and water channelling disc, so that the hydrogen molecules and the cationic water produce a blending reaction, and more hydrogen molecules are dissolved into the cationic water.

    Abstract: Electrolytic equipment in the form of radiation mode that is provided with pluralities of baffles (13) in the form of radiation mode on the top surface of the seat (10) and acidic water passage (131) is formed between the baffles (13). The top surface of the seat (10) has through holes (14) used to make anode conduction portions (33) of anode plate (30) through. In the center of the seat (10), there is a socket joint portion (11) that is provided with an inlet and outlet interval tube (15) in the center of it. There are plurality of equidistributed baffles (151, 157) on the inside wall and the outside wall of the inlet and outlet interval tube (15) to form raw water inlet passage (152) and acidic water outlet passage (153).

    Abstract: An electrolyzer device includes a partition disposed in a housing for separating the housing into a chamber and a compartment, one or more heat generating elements received in the chamber of the housing, an insert or epoxy filled into the housing for retaining the heat generating elements within the chamber of the housing, and the housing includes an inlet port communicative with the compartment of the housing for receiving a fluid, such as water, brine, anolyte, catholyte, or electrolytic solution, and for heat exchanging with and for cooling the heat generating element, and includes an outlet port communicative with the compartment of the housing for outward flowing of the fluid.

    Abstract: An electrolyzer includes a housing having a space for receiving an electrolytic solution, and a cathode plate and an anode plate disposed in the housing and disposed horizontally and arranged one above the other and spaced from each other for forming a gap between the anode plate and the cathode plate, and arranged for guiding the electrolytic solution to flow radially through the gap formed between the anode plate and the cathode plate, and the cathode plate may attract catholyte of the electrolytic solution toward the cathode plate, and the anode plate may attract anolyte of the electrolytic solution toward the anode plate for allowing the anolyte and the catholyte to be separated from each other.

    Abstract: An electrolytic magnetization device has an outer pipe, an anode tube, a diaphragm, a cathode tube, an insulating tube, and a water flow controller. A cover and a base seat cover an upper end of the outer pipe and a lower end of the outer pipe respectively. The cover has a water outlet. The base seat has a through hole and a water inlet. The anode tube is disposed in the outer pipe. The diaphragm is disposed in the anode tube. A hollow pipe is disposed in the diaphragm. The insulating tube is disposed in the hollow pipe. The water flow controller has an inlet joint connected to the water inlet, a main body disposed beneath the inlet joint, a flow control post having a water passage, a water pressure stabilizer, an automatic switch device, a water drain device, a first outlet joint, and a second outlet joint. The automatic switch device has a switch seat. A micromotion switch is disposed on the switch seat.
